Cottage Grove

Known as the covered bridge capital of Oregon, Cottage Grove is bike-friendly community with classic American charm.

Maybe that’s why it has twice received the All-American City Award. Pedal your way through the 37.8-mile Covered Bridges Scenic Bikeway, explore nearby hiking trails and waterfalls or visit the historic downtown for a monthly arts walk, seasonal farmers’ markets and a taste of small town life.
